diff --git a/src/AlbumTrack.cpp b/src/AlbumTrack.cpp index 83ed16490dc20f41c52fc76955855602c9009b84..ed86acd22b08bec7148e3c7b961bb41eac0db4b4 100644 --- a/src/AlbumTrack.cpp +++ b/src/AlbumTrack.cpp @@ -67,7 +67,7 @@ bool AlbumTrack::createTable( DBConnection dbConnection ) "FOREIGN KEY (album_id) REFERENCES Album(id_album) ON DELETE CASCADE" ")"; static const std::string reqRel = "CREATE TABLE IF NOT EXISTS TrackArtistRelation(" - "id_track INTEGER," + "id_track INTEGER NOT NULL," "id_artist INTEGER," "PRIMARY KEY (id_track, id_artist)," "FOREIGN KEY(id_track) REFERENCES " + policy::AlbumTrackTable::Name + "("